在軟件開發周期中,源代碼加密可以應用于多個階段。在源代碼編寫階段,可以使用加密工具保護源代碼文件的安全性;在測試階段,可以使用加密技術確保測試數據的保密性;在發布階段,可以使用加密技術保護軟件的可執行文件或庫文件等。通過在這些階段應用源代碼加密技術,可以全方面提高軟件的安全性。隨著云計算的普及,源代碼加密與云計算的結合成為了一種新的趨勢。云存儲加密服務允許用戶將源代碼存儲在云端,并利用云端的加密技術保護源代碼的安全性。這種結合不只提供了便捷的存儲和訪問方式,還降低了用戶自行管理加密產品的復雜性和成本。源代碼加密能防止內部員工泄露重要的源代碼信息。安徽靠譜的源代碼加密服務商
優異的源代碼加密產品應具備良好的集成性和兼容性,能夠與其他常用的開發工具、版本控制系統以及CI/CD流程無縫對接。這有助于提升開發效率,同時確保源代碼在整個開發生命周期中得到持續保護。用戶在選擇產品時,應關注其是否支持多種編程語言和開發工具,以適應不同的開發環境。此外,還應測試產品在不同環境下的兼容性和穩定性,以確保其能夠穩定運行。為了確保源代碼加密產品的性能和安全性滿足用戶需求,進行全方面的性能測試和評估是必不可少的。測試內容應涵蓋加密和處理密碼速度、資源占用情況、兼容性以及安全性等多個方面。評估方法應結合實驗室測試、實際環境測試以及用戶反饋等多種方式,以確保評估結果的準確性和全方面性。通過性能測試和評估,用戶可以更好地了解產品的性能特點和安全性水平,從而為選擇和使用提供有力依據。安徽靠譜的源代碼加密服務商在物聯網軟件的開發中,源代碼加密是安全的基礎。
源代碼加密產品應具備版本控制和審計功能,以便用戶能夠追蹤源代碼的修改歷史,并發現潛在的安全風險。版本控制功能可以記錄每次修改的詳細信息,包括修改人、修改時間和修改內容等。在軟件開發領域,源代碼是企業的關鍵資產,它承載著企業的技術秘密和商業價值。然而,隨著網絡安全威脅的日益嚴峻,源代碼泄露的風險也在不斷增加。一旦源代碼被非法獲取,不只可能導致知識產權被侵犯,還可能引發一系列的安全問題,如系統漏洞、數據泄露等,給企業帶來巨大的經濟損失和聲譽損害。因此,源代碼加密成為了企業保護自身關鍵資產的重要手段,通過加密技術,確保源代碼在存儲、傳輸和處理過程中的安全性。
源代碼加密主要依賴于先進的加密算法,這些算法將源代碼文件轉換為難以解讀的密文形式。常見的加密算法包括對稱加密和非對稱加密。對稱加密使用相同的密鑰進行加密和處理密碼,具有加密速度快、效率高的優點,但密鑰管理相對復雜,需要確保密鑰的安全存儲和分發。非對稱加密則使用公鑰和私鑰對,公鑰用于加密,私鑰用于處理密碼,提供了更高的安全性,但加密速度相對較慢。源代碼加密產品會根據實際需求選擇合適的加密算法,以確保加密效果和安全性。源代碼加密產品根據加密方式、應用場景和功能的不同,可以劃分為多種類型。針對單個源代碼文件的加密軟件,適用于小型項目或個人開發者,操作簡便,易于上手。源代碼加密可防止在代碼托管平臺上源代碼被竊取。
源代碼加密產品通常具備權限管理功能,允許用戶為不同用戶或用戶組分配不同的權限。這種細粒度的權限管理不只提高了源代碼的安全性,還提升了開發團隊的協作效率。用戶可以根據實際需求,靈活設置權限,確保只有授權用戶才能訪問和修改加密的源代碼。同時,產品還應提供審計和報告功能,記錄源代碼的訪問、修改和刪除等操作日志,以便用戶隨時了解源代碼的使用情況并發現潛在的安全風險。源代碼加密產品應具備良好的集成性和兼容性,能夠與其他常用的開發工具、版本控制系統和持續集成/持續部署(CI/CD)流程無縫集成。這不只可以提高開發效率,還可以確保源代碼在整個開發生命周期中得到保護。用戶應選擇支持多種編程語言和開發工具的產品,以便在不同環境下靈活使用。同時,產品還應提供豐富的API和插件,方便用戶進行定制和擴展。源代碼加密技術能夠讓軟件開發者放心地進行創新。企業源代碼加密系統
合理的源代碼加密可以減少因源代碼泄露而導致的經濟損失。安徽靠譜的源代碼加密服務商
源代碼加密產品的部署與配置需要遵循一定的策略和步驟。首先,用戶應明確加密的目標和范圍,以及所需的安全級別。其次,根據實際需求和環境,選擇合適的加密算法和密鑰管理方案。在部署過程中,應特別注意保護密鑰的安全,防止密鑰泄露導致加密失效。之后,建立完善的密鑰管理制度,確保密鑰的安全存儲、分發和更新。源代碼加密產品通常內置權限管理功能,允許用戶為不同角色分配不同的訪問權限。為了增強源代碼的安全性,用戶應合理設置權限,確保只有授權人員才能訪問和修改加密的源代碼。同時,還應定期審查和調整權限設置,以適應開發團隊的變化和安全需求的變化。安徽靠譜的源代碼加密服務商